Best 44124 Ohio Private Preschools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 6 private preschools serving 2,006 students in 44124, OH.
The top ranked private preschools in 44124, OH include Hawken School and Gross Schechter Day School.
The average acceptance rate is 92%, which is higher than the Ohio private preschool average acceptance rate of 84%.
50% of private preschools in 44124, OH are religiously affiliated (most commonly Jewish and Catholic).
